Over 80% of consumers search online before visiting a local business. When someone types "web hosting McKinney TX" or "best plumber near me," Google serves them a list of local results — and if your business isn't on that list, a competitor gets the call.
The good news? Local SEO is still one of the most winnable games in digital marketing, especially for small businesses that are willing to do the basics right.
Your Google Business Profile is the single most important local SEO asset you have. It's free, it powers the map pack results, and it directly influences whether you show up when someone searches for your category near them.
Make sure your profile includes your exact business name, address, and phone number, your correct business category, photos of your business, your website URL, regular posts and updates, and responses to every review.

NAP stands for Name, Address, Phone Number. Google cross-references your business information across dozens of websites to verify you are a legitimate local business. Audit your listings on Google Business Profile, Bing Places, Apple Maps, Yelp, VirtualSky, and your own website footer.
If you serve multiple cities or ZIP codes, create a dedicated page for each location. A web hosting company serving DFW shouldn't have just one generic page — they should have pages targeting McKinney, Frisco, Plano, Allen, and every other city they serve.
Reviews are rocket fuel for local SEO. Businesses with more reviews, higher ratings, and recent activity consistently outrank those with stale or sparse review profiles. Ask every satisfied customer to leave a Google review and respond to every review.
Publishing even one article per month targeting local keywords sends consistent signals to Google that your site is active, relevant, and authoritative. Focused, helpful 800-1,000 word posts that answer real questions your customers are asking will do more for your rankings than sporadic long-form content.
Google's ranking algorithm heavily weights page speed and mobile experience. Use Google's free PageSpeed Insights tool to check your site score and fix the issues it flags. Aim for a score above 80 on mobile.
